你能想像一個沒有鳥的世界嗎?鳥類在世界生態系的運作中扮演重要角色。它們用它們的歌聲、異想天開的習慣和色彩繽紛的羽毛帶給我們歡樂。

北美洲已記錄超過 900 種鳥類。有些因其美麗的色彩、和諧的歌曲、迷人的個性和有趣的行為而受到人們的喜愛。

藝術家 Jennifer Lommers 創作的這幅絢麗多彩的圖像以許多流行的鳥類為特色。看看你能發現多少隱藏在花草樹木中的動物。

Jennifer Lommers

Jennifer Lommers, a contemporary artist based in the Willamette Valley of Oregon, is celebrated for her vibrant, nature-inspired paintings that blend expressive color with layered texture. Born and raised in the Pacific Northwest, her deep connection to the outdoors—shaped by summers spent hiking and camping around Mount Rainier—continues to significantly influence her work. This connection to the region's natural beauty creates a shared experience, making her art resonate with those who also appreciate the Pacific Northwest. Her art often features birds, trees, and floral motifs, rendered in a joyful, gestural style that reflects spontaneity and emotional depth.

After earning a Bachelor of Fine Arts with a concentration in painting in 1992, Jennifer embarked on a career in information technology. However, her passion for art never waned, and in the early 2000s, she boldly decided to transition to a full-time art career. This courageous move, driven by a desire for a more meaningful path, is a testament to Jennifer's determination and inspires many. Over the years, she has expanded her practice to include mixed media, collage, and fiber-based art, incorporating materials like paper castings and printmaking techniques to explore themes of time, environment, and community.

Jennifer's work, which has been exhibited widely, is not limited to physical galleries. It is also available through platforms like Fine Art America and her website, making it accessible to a global audience. She shares her creative process and inspirations through her Substack newsletter, "Mixed Media Inspirations," and on Instagram under the handle @jenlo262.
